EVgo Charging Station Woodland CA US
The EVgo Charging Station at 1264 E Gibson Rd, Woodland, CA, offers fast, public charging for all major electric vehicles, making it a convenient stop for drivers in the area. Located near JCPenney and Redbox, the station provides 24/7 access, ensuring availability for travelers and local users at any time. It is ADA-compliant and equipped with both CCS and CHAdeMO connectors, supporting a wide range of EV models.
This charging station enhances user experience with the EVgo app, allowing customers to check real-time charger availability, track charging sessions, and view Time-of-Use pricing where applicable. Its proximity to nearby shops and dining options within walking distance adds to its appeal, offering drivers a chance to enjoy local amenities while their vehicles charge. As a reliable and accessible option, it serves as a valuable resource for both residents and visitors seeking efficient EV charging in Woodland.
Location Reviews
The reviews for the EVgo Charging Station at 1264 E Gibson Rd, Woodland, CA, present a mixed picture. While some users note the station’s 24/7 availability, ADA compliance, and access to multiple charging standards (CCS and CHAdeMO), others report recurring issues with reliability. Several reviews highlight frequent charger outages, with one user stating that up to 50% of chargers were nonfunctional during visits. Performance issues also arise, such as a charger delivering only 72 kW instead of its rated 150 kW, and inconsistent app functionality, including difficulties with the EVgo app and tap-to-pay features working only about 60% of the time.
Positive feedback focuses on the station’s convenience, including its location near amenities like JCPenney and Redbox, and its role as a reliable option in areas with limited alternatives (e.g., when other local chargers are unavailable). However, negative experiences dominate, particularly regarding maintenance and technical reliability. Users express frustration with perceived neglect of upkeep and inconsistent service, contrasting this with more positive experiences on other networks like ChargePoint or Tesla Superchargers. Overall sentiment leans toward dissatisfaction due to recurring operational and technological shortcomings, though the station is acknowledged as a necessary stop for some drivers.
